AR DETAIL 12 DETAIL 0 SECOND FLOOR FRAMING 9 IL MANDATORY MEASURES CHECKLIST: RESIDENTIAL MF-1R Note: Lowrise residential buildings subject to the Standards must contain these measures regardless of the compliance approach used. Items Marked with an asterisk (*) may be superseded by more stringent compliance requirements listed on the Certificate of Compliance. When this checklist is incorporated into the permit documents, the features noted shall be considered by all parties as minimum component performance specifications for the mandatory measures whether they are shown elsewhere in the documents or on this checklist only. Instructions: Check or initial applicable boxes when completed or enter N/A if not Applicable. DESCRIPTION DESIGNER ENFORCEMENT Building Envelope Measures: * 150(a): Minimum R-19 Ceiling insulation. X 150(b): Loose fill insulation manufacturer's labeled R-Value. X * 150(c): Minimum R-13 Wall insulation in wood framed walls or equivalent U-factor in metal frame walls (does not apply to exterior mass walls). X �c 150(d): Minimum R-19 raised floor insulation in framed floors. X 150(I) : Slab edge insulation - water absorption rate no greater than 0.3 %, water vapor transmission rate no greater than 2.0 perm/inch. N/A 118: Insulation specified or installed meets insulation quality standards. Indicate type and form. X 116-17: Fenestration Products, Exterior Doors and Infiltration/Exfiltration Controls. 1. Doors and windows between conditioned and unconditioned spaces designed to limit air leakage. 2. Fenestration products (except field -fabricated) have label with certified U-factor, certified Solar Heat Gain Coefficient (SHGC), and infiltration certification. 3. Exterior doors and windows weatherst6pped; all joints and penetrations caulked and sealed. X 150(g): Vapor barriers mandatory in Climate Zone 14 and 16 only. N/A 150(f): Special infiltration barrier installed to comply with Sec. 151 meets Commission quality standards. N/A 150(e): Installation of Fireplace, Decorative Gas Appliances and Gas Logs. 1. Masonry and factory -built fireplace have: a. Closeable metal or glass door b. Outside air intake with damper and control c. Flue damper and control 2. No continuous burning gas pilot lights allowed. X Space Conditioning, Water Heating and Plumbing System Measures: 100-113: HVAC equipment, water heaters, showerheads and faucets certified by the Commission. X 150(h): Heating and/or cooling loads: calculated in accordance with ASHRAE, SMACNA or ACCA. X 150(i): Setback thermostat on all applicable heating and/or cooling systems. X 1500): Pipe and tank insulation 1. Storage gas water heaters rated with an Energy Factor less than 0.58 must be externally wrapped with insulation having an installed thermal resistance of R-12 or greater, 2. Furst 5 feet of pipes closest to water heater tank, non -recirculating systems, insulated (R-4 or greater) , 3. Back-up tanks for solar system, unfired storage tanks, or other indirect hot water tanks have R-12 external insulation or R-16 combined internal/external insulation. 4. All buried or exposed piping insulated in recirculating sections of hot water system. 5. Cooling system piping below 55 degrees insulated. 6. Piping insulated between heating source and indirect hot water tank. X * 150(m): Ducts and fans 1. All ducts and plenums installed, sealed and insulated, to meet the requirements of the 1998 CMC section 601, 603, and 604 and standards 6-3; ducts insulated to a minimum installed level of R-4.2 or enclosed entirely in conditioned space. Openings shall be sealed with mastic, tape, aerosol sealant or other duct closure system that meets the applicable requirements of UL181, UL181 A, or UI181 B . If mastic or tape is used to seal openings greater than 1 /4 inch, the combination of mastic and either mesh or tape s all be used. Building cavities shall not be used for conveying conditioned air. Joints and duct seams of systems and their components shall not be sealed with cloth back rubber addhesive duct tapes unless such tape is used in combination with mastic and drawbands. 2. Exhaust fan systems have backdraft or automatic dampers. 3. Gravity ventilating systems serving conditioned space have either automatic or readily accessible, manually operated dampers. X 114: Pool and Spa Heating Systems and Equipment. 1. System is certified with 78 % thermal efficiency, on -off switch, weatherproof operating instructions, no electric resistance heating and no pilot light. 2. System is installed with: a. At least 36" of pipe between filter and heater for future solar heating. b. Cover for outdoor pools or outdoor spas. 3. Pool system has directional inlets and a circulation pump time switch. N/A 115: Gas fired central furnaces, pool heaters, spa heaters or household cooking appliances have no continuously burning pilot light. (Exception: Non -electrical cooking appliances with pilot <150 Btu/hr) X Lighting Measures: 150(k)l.: Luminaries for general lighting in kitchens shall have lamps with an efficacy of 40 lumens/watt or greater for general lighting in kitchens. This general lighting shall be controlled by a switch on a readily accessible lighting control panel at an entrance to the kitchen. X 150(k)2.: Rooms with a shower or bathtub must have either at least one luminaire with lamps with an efficacy of 40 lumens/watt or greater switched at the entrance to the room or one of the alternatives to this requirement allowed in Sec 150(k)2; and recessed ceiling fixtures are IC (insulation cover) approved.
